Coronavirus: Germany reports 933 new cases, global infections top 4.3 million

  • CNBC reports that more than 4.3 million people are the globe have now been infected with the coronavirus since an outbreak was first reported in China's Hubei province late last year.

  • Japan's Takeda Pharmaceutical said it could begin a clinical trial for a potential treatment as early as July.

  • The Australian Bureau of Statistics reported that as many as 594,300 jobs were lost in April and a large number of people left the labor force.


  • Global deaths: More than 296,600

  • Most cases reported: United States (over 1.38 million), Russia (over 242,200), United Kingdom (over 230,900), Spain (over 228,600), Italy (over 222,100)
